Output fca20f7ecd6d30aa2634219f0e106084823646994327a81fc3f73ee5f64c339a:0

value
603488
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42251e9ae9f796af40a3ea42cf80d2a4bea93501 OP_EQUALVERIFY OP_CHECKSIG
address
172k4moWeKoZJYZa5649EtPhPYTviRQWQJ
transaction
fca20f7ecd6d30aa2634219f0e106084823646994327a81fc3f73ee5f64c339a
spent
true